This paper (Cm. 7513, Helping to Shape Tomorrow, ISBN 9780101751322), sets out the terms of the next census, which is to be held on Sunday 27 March, 2011, in England,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land, subject to separate legislative procedures in the Scottish Parliament and the Northern Ireland Assembly. The Census will be the 21st in a series carried out every 10 years in England and Wales since 1801, except 1941. The census provides reliable information on the number and characteristics of the population and their holdholds which is used by government, local authorities, the health service, the education and academic community, commercial business and professional organisations. Key design features of this census will be as follows: that the 2011 Census will cover everyone usually resident in England and Wales; forms will be primarily delivered by post, with the public being able to return completed forms either by post, online or via doorstep collection; there will be more questions in this census, covering issues such as national identity and citizenship, ethnicity, second residences, language, civil partnerships, and the date of entry into the UK for immigrants. The population and housing census is part of an integrated national statistical system, which may include other censuses (for example, agriculture), surveys, registers and administrative files. It provides, at regular intervals, the benchmark for population count at national and local levels. For small geographical areas or sub-populations, it may represent the only source of information for certain social, demographic and economic characteristics. For many countries the census also provides a solid framework to develop sampling frames.
